4. Bryan Mbeumo – Brentford | 166 points | £8.0m

Bryan Mbeumo of Brentford
Bryan Mbeumo (Image via X/ @Brentford)

Bryan Mbeumo is having an incredible season. He has already scored 15 goals and provided 4 assists, and in Fantasy Premier League, only Salah and Palmer have accumulated more points than him. Nonetheless, there’s a peculiar aspect to this performance. Brentford have been exceptionally strong at home while struggling away from home. This is supported by Mbeumo’s own performances, impressive at home and not as much away. This weekend, Brentford will play at home against Everton. While the Toffees have performed well of late, Mbeumo at the GTech Stadium is a formidable rival.

1. Mo Salah – Liverpool | 285 points | £13.7m

Mo Salah of Liverpool
Mo Salah (Image via X/ @LFC)

Mo Salah has amassed more points in Fantasy Premier League than any other player this season so far, and this trend is not anticipated to change in the near future. He was also the first player to exceed the 200 points mark this season. Salah’s consistency is remarkable, having delivered substantial returns in nearly every match he has played this season. He has already scored 24 goals and provided 15 assists in the Premier League this season, surpassing any other competitor at this point in the league’s history. He does encounter a tough match against Newcastle this weekend, but the form he has been in, it doesn’t matter who the opponents are.
